Output 6b186321475fb30e4893608403104a95ace3ec7f8c7f1b62d109ed5b5eed9d5d:7

value
24221447
script pubkey
OP_0 OP_PUSHBYTES_20 bd7e4ce157c2666a8aa2e4fd73a49355063dba67
address
bc1qh4lyec2hcfnx4z4zun7h8fyn25rrmwn854pyrt
transaction
6b186321475fb30e4893608403104a95ace3ec7f8c7f1b62d109ed5b5eed9d5d
spent
true